Abstract |
This study was carried out for sewage sludges generated from digestion tank and total phosphorus removal process in 5 municipal wastewater treatment plants in D city to investigate characteristics of dewatered sewage sludges. Aluminum, Fe and total phosphorus(T-P) were dominant component in the chemical sludge generated from total phosphorus removal process(CS) with 15~22%, 1.6~2.3% and 0.17~1.89% in mass. The other principal chemical components were Mn, Cu, Zn and Ni with 0.02~0.96% in mass. And aluminum contents of CS was in the range of 153~219 g/Kg which was 8 times higher than in digested sludge generated from digestion process. Also T-P contents of CS was about 12% of aluminum. These results showed that aluminum ions combined with not only phosphate ions, but also typical anions found in municipal wastewater. |
